Music studio thing = Fruity loops
Demo and full version have only 1 difference. being able to save in fruity loops project format ( which you don't need ) on the full version

And if the band members names dont come up like it did in puppets , then thats because you are using a different midi to him. those band names are just instruments renamed thats all. you could DL a midi/ tab file and they will simply be listed as GUITAR, BASS, TAMBOURINE... DO NOT expect a midi/ tab file to have the band members names listed.

That was from a midi i used ( the image is also from my tutorial on how to use fruity loops ) but you can see that there are no band names used, just instrument names.
And in regards to importing the midi into fruity loops. Just go to file, import, midi file.. Browse to the midi file and hit open, it will come up with an options window, change nothing apart from turning OFF " Realign events " then just click the big Tick to ok it. it should now have imported and look a bit like the image above
